Key Responsibilities

  • •Work with ID1 manufacturing, planning, process engineering, industrial engineering, data science, IT, and SMAI teams to identify operation needs and define product requirements, user stories, and acceptance criteria.
  • •Provide functional and process guidance on Smart Manufacturing system capabilities to support initiatives for maxout, wafer movement, WPD, cycle time, equipment uptime, run rate, and output improvement.
  • •Own the product backlog, prioritization, UAT readiness, deployment follow-up, and post-release adoption tracking for ID1 manufacturing operation use cases.
  • •Stay close to shop-floor users to understand workflows, pain points, manual workarounds, data gaps, and adoption blockers, then translate insights into solution improvements.
  • •Partner with technical teams to deliver data-driven applications, dashboards, AI/ML-enabled recommendations, or system integrations; drive hands-on problem solving during pilot, UAT, and deployment.

Key Requirements

  • •Bachelor’s degree in Industrial Engineering, Electrical Engineering, Computer Engineering, Computer Science, Operations Management, Data Analytics, or related fields (equivalent experience considered).
  • •Hands-on experience in semiconductor manufacturing operations, process engineering, industrial engineering, planning, or fab systems.
  • •Proven track record translating operational challenges into deployed solutions with measurable business impact.
  • •Strong analytical and problem-solving skills, using data to drive decisions and continuous improvement.
  • •High ownership and a growth mindset, with a commitment to becoming a trusted partner for manufacturing operations.
